执行node redis.js
时系统的一个提示吓死个人:
这里可以看到系统提示"内部/模块/cjs/loader.js:985
抛出错误;
"
我这边去网上搜查了一下按照一些网友的方案操作了一下:
rm -rf /nodejs/lib/node_modules
//删除后我就后悔了,他直接搞崩了nodejs,就留下了 bin目录下的node完整,
其他全损坏,只得重新按照nodejs
没办法问题没有解决,我得去重新找寻答案:
发现是因为我没有在当前目录下面去npm install redis
所以不能引用redis的模块所以报了错!
2种解决方法:
1、执行命令的当前目录
下安装 npm install redis
2、加 -g 全局安装 npm install -g